Before we get DEEP! let me define what worship is. Worship is having reverent honor to God. For those of us who are not sure what reverence means, its deep respect for someone or something.  Coming to church and singing slow songs is not worship. The way we live, determines whether or not we are worshipers. The reason why I say that the way we live our lives determines if we are worshipers or not is because, God looks at our hearts posture. Praise and Worship originates in our hearts, If your worship is not pure than it means nothing to God. 

John 4:24: God is Spirit, and those who worship Him must worship in spirit and truth.”                    https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=hem5JuLKiII

Familiar Worship:

Familiar worship is more so like a ritual, they sing the same songs every service, your singing because they asked you to join in and participate. It's not genuine or pure, your only singing because you "feel" you have to or because you were asked. Personally I see a shift when the songs are upbeat and you can move (that's called praise) . If its a "popular song" or a song with a nice beat we tend to participate more and you don't have to ask them to clap, open their mouths and sing. God wants you to WANT to worship him because you LOVE.

God is a gentleman he will NOT force himself on no man.

We as the body of Christ should not want the spirit of familiarity on us. That causes problems in the future.

Different Types of Postures for Worship.

  • Prostrate - 1 Corinthians 14:24-25 
  • Dance- 2 Samuel 6:14-15 
  •  Bowing- Psalm 5:7
  • Walking and jumping.-Acts 3:8
  •  Lifting hands.-Psalm 28:2
